Top Tajik, Austrian diplomats discuss issues on bilateral, regional, int’l agenda

DUSHANBE, 06.08.2025 (NIAT Khovar) – On August 5, 2025, in the city of Avaza, Turkmenistan, on the sidelines of the Third United Nations Conference on Landlocked Developing Countries (LLDC3), a meeting was held between the Minister of Foreign Affairs of the Republic of Tajikistan Sirojiddin Muhriddin and the State Secretary of the Federal Ministry for European and International Affairs of Austria Josef Schellhorn.
According to the Tajik Foreign Ministry, during the course of the meeting, priority issues on the bilateral, regional and international agendas were discussed, including the further expansion of political, trade, economic and cultural-humanitarian cooperation.
The interlocutors expressed interest in continuing mutually beneficial cooperation between Tajikistan and Austria in areas of mutual interest.
